Vees Captain Heading to Maine
Penticton Vees Captain Tanner House (86) has committed to the
University of Maine for the 2007-2008 season. House has 22 points
through the first 21 games this season. Tanner came to the Vees part
way through the 05-06 season in a trade with the Canmore Eagles of the
AJHL.
The product of Cochrane Alberta has established himself as one of the
premier two way centres in the BCHL. House is looking forward to next
season in Maine.
“It’s a dream come true. Ever since I was a kid I wanted to be able go
to school and play hockey. It’s an unbelieveable feeling and I’m very
grateful. When I came to Penticton I knew it was the right place for me
to accomplish my goals and I’m glad it all worked out.”
House becomes the seventh member of the Vees to commit to an NCAA
school for next season
